when plugging the phone to the pc I don't get access to phone memory
Hallo,
when I plug my HTC m8 Android phone to my Windows 8 laptop I cannot browse the filesystem of the phone (I can do it when I plug it into my Windows 7 computer). Instead, a CD Drive appear named HTC Sync Manager, which contains a HTC_Sync_Manager_PC.exe file that wants me to install Windows Media Player in order to be run. I only want access to the filesystem of the phone to copy my stuff. I don't want to use any syncing application and I don't want to install windows media player just to copy some pictures on my phone.
Is it possible to do it or I am obliged to use this syncing app ?
